What Is Severe Anxiety?
Extreme anxiety is identified by overwhelming sensations of fear or apprehension that disrupt day-to-day life. People might experience extreme emotional distress and physical symptoms that can be crippling. While everybody experiences anxiety in various circumstances, severe anxiety can happen without an identifiable trigger and typically requires professional help.

Physical Symptoms
The physical symptoms of severe anxiety can often be misinterpreted for other health problems. Symptoms such as quick heartbeat, shortness of breath, and excessive sweating look like signs of an anxiety attack, leading some people to look for emergency situation medical care rather of psychological assistance. Comprehending that these physical feelings are a direct outcome of anxiety can help stabilize the experience and encourage individuals to look for suitable treatment.
Behavioral Symptoms
Behavioral modifications typically end up being apparent to loved ones members. People with serious anxiety might start avoiding social scenarios or locations that trigger their anxiety. They may turn to compulsive behaviors or substance utilize as a means of coping. This avoidance can result in feelings of seclusion, worsening their psychological health condition.

Treatment Options
Several treatment opportunities exist for individuals struggling with severe anxiety:
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T): A widely used restorative technique that helps individuals alter negative thought patterns.
Medication: Psychiatric medications, such as SSRIs or benzodiazepines, can sometimes be recommended to manage Anxious Symptoms.
Way of life Changes: Regular workout, a balanced diet, sleep health, and mindfulness practices can enhance coping systems.
Support system: Connecting with others who experience similar battles can offer comfort and understanding.
Mindfulness and Relaxation Techniques: Practices such as meditation, yoga, or deep breathing can help alleviate anxiety symptoms.
